Managing bipolar disorder : a cognitive-behavioral approach : workbook /
Intended for use in conjunction with formal Cognitive-Behavioural Therapy (CBT), this client workbook provides patients and their families with a wealth of information on bipolar disorder, as well as strategies for reducing the likelihood of episodes of depression or mania.
